jQuery是一個(gè)著名的JavaScript庫(kù),它的出現(xiàn)極大地簡(jiǎn)化了JavaScript的編程難度。jQuery提供了各種各樣的方法來(lái)操作文檔對(duì)象模型(DOM),使得開(kāi)發(fā)者能夠更加輕松地實(shí)現(xiàn)頁(yè)面效果。在這篇文章里,我們將會(huì)討論如何使用jQuery來(lái)動(dòng)態(tài)選擇radiobutton。
在HTML中,radiobutton是一種表示選擇性的控件。當(dāng)用戶選擇一個(gè)radiobutton時(shí),其他的radiobutton將不再被選中。通常在網(wǎng)頁(yè)表單中,radiobutton可以用來(lái)表示用戶對(duì)不同選項(xiàng)的選擇。
下面是一份代碼演示如何通過(guò)jQuery來(lái)選擇radiobutton:
// 選擇第一個(gè)radiobutton
$("input[type='radio']").eq(0).attr("checked", true);
// 選擇第二個(gè)radiobutton
$("input[type='radio']").eq(1).attr("checked", true);
// 獲取當(dāng)前選擇的radiobutton
var radioValue = $("input[type='radio']:checked").val();
在上述代碼中,我們使用了jQuery提供的選擇器來(lái)選取文檔中所有的radiobutton。eq()方法可以用來(lái)選取radiobutton集合中的某一個(gè),其中第一個(gè)radiobutton的索引為0,第二個(gè)為1,以此類推。attr()方法用來(lái)設(shè)置radiobutton的屬性,這里我們?cè)O(shè)置了選中狀態(tài)為true。通過(guò):checked選擇器,我們可以獲取當(dāng)前選中的radiobutton的value屬性。
總之,通過(guò)使用jQuery,我們可以方便地實(shí)現(xiàn)radiobutton的選擇和操作,從而使得頁(yè)面的交互更加生動(dòng)有趣。